Malout, September 24

The SAD’s student wing — Students’ Organisation of India (SOI) — has started appointing college students as the chairman, president and vice-president of schools.

Malout MLA Harpreet Singh, accompanied by SOI district president Lovepreet Singh ‘Lappi Ennakkhera’, recently presented a siropa (robe of honour) to certain boys while appointing them chairman, president and vice-president of schools in Malout.

Speaking over the phone, Harpreet said, “Youngsters must come forward in politics. Other parties, too, should set up school units.”

He added, “The students given the posts of SOI’s school wing are studying in colleges. They will only visit the schools, make the students aware of the works done by the state government and the SAD. The school students will not be asked to join SOI.”

Shubhmandeep Singh ‘Gaggu’ confirmed his appointment as the SOI schools’ president of Malout. Gifti Randhawa and Akash Sandhu have been appointed chairman and vice-president, respectively.

SOI’s Malwa zone 1 president Robin Brar was not available for comment.
